25 Emirati Teens In Abu Dhabi Embark On Designing Spacecraft For NASA’s MarsBound! Project
(12 August 2009)

The Arab Youth Venture Foundation’s latest CSR program created for The Petroleum Institute’s “Summer Achiever’s Program” got underway full throttle and included a multitude of engaging programs for its young participants - male and female Emirati National teenagers ages 14 to 16.

The recent seminars conducted by the Arab Youth Venture Foundation were aimed at the building of robots and programming for special missions; NASA simulations such as air traffic control; and the MarsBound! project created by NASA wherein teams of students were tasked with designing a spacecraft based on their stated goals of a Mars fly-by, orbit, or landing working within a $200 million ‘budget’ for the challenge. Such activities marked the start of the The Petroleum Institute’s six week program, for ‘Summer Achievers’, now in its fourth year.

Lisa LaBonte, CEO of AYVF affirms, “The Seminar and Forum conducted by AYVF met with very positive reception and the talents and enthusiasm of the teenage participants, quite impressive. PI’s Summer program for youth is commendable and we believe will provide positive impact on these young minds as they contemplate their future careers.”
